What makes a roof truly wind-resistant for our 110 mph wind zone?

North Yelm's 110 mph ultimate design wind speed requires six-nail shingle patterns, high-wind rated architectural shingles, and continuous starter strips. Class 4 impact-rated shingles withstand 2-inch hail strikes at 90 mph, crucial for November-January windstorms that often carry debris. Proper installation includes ice and water shield in valleys and eaves, plus enhanced hip and ridge sealing. These specifications prevent wind uplift that begins at shingle corners during sustained 70+ mph gusts.

What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Yelm?

The City of Yelm Building Department enforces 2021 IRC with Washington amendments, requiring contractors licensed through Labor & Industries. Code mandates ice and water shield extending 24 inches inside exterior walls, plus step flashing integration with siding systems. Permits verify proper decking attachment spacing and fastener patterns for 110 mph wind loads. Unpermitted work voids manufacturer warranties and may trigger insurance coverage issues during claims, as inspectors verify compliance with current storm resilience standards.

Could my roof's ventilation be causing attic mold problems?

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ates stagnant air pockets that trap moisture against decking. The 2021 IRC with Washington amendments requires 1:150 ventilation ratio for attic spaces, with balanced intake at eaves and exhaust at ridge. Insufficient airflow leads to condensation forming on cold decking surfaces during temperature swings. This moisture promotes mold growth and decking rot, particularly in North Yelm's humid winter months when attic temperatures fluctuate dramatically.

Why would I need infrared imaging instead of a standard roof inspection?

Infrared thermal imaging detects sub-surface moisture trapped beneath architectural shingles that visual inspections miss. Wet decking appears cooler in thermal scans, revealing leaks at flashing points, valleys, and around penetrations. This technology identifies compromised areas before visible water stains appear on ceilings, allowing targeted repairs. Traditional walk-overs only assess surface conditions, missing 30-40% of moisture issues in North Yelm's climate where condensation accumulates in attic spaces.
